Memphis, TN–International Alliance of Theatrical Stage Employees (IATSE) and The Last Story of David Allen (LSDA) are pleased to announce the successful negotiation of a mutually beneficial agreement. Both parties have worked to forge a partnership that will enable LSDA to film with the excellence of a union crew in Memphis, TN, while providing the crew with benefits and protections that can only be found in a union agreement.
“This shows what’s possible when we work with filmmakers who are willing to collaborate and advocate for their own crews,” said IATSE International Vice President Michael F. Miller. “We recognize Justin Gullett and Paul Becker for finding ways to provide benefits that all working artists and technicians should be able to enjoy and rely upon. We also commend the efforts of Neal and Ruvé McDonough working with the union to affect such a great outcome for all parties, and we wish the project nothing but success.”
LSDA Director, Writer, and Producer Justin Gullett said that he, “hopes LSDA could serve as a model for how even low budget productions can be successfully filmed while providing the hard-working members of film crews with union benefits.” LSDA Producer Paul Becker echoed the sentiment, “We are all grateful for the mission of IATSE to provide health and pension benefits to film crews and believe that filming under union agreements offers tremendous benefits for everyone in the motion picture industry.”
IATSE and LSDA are also excited to bring this story to life in Memphis — a city with a rich creative legacy and tremendous potential for future film production. But more broadly, we look to continue building a new era of filmmaking that honors workers, strengthens communities, and keeps good jobs here at home.
About “The Last Story of David Allen”
The movie “The Last Story of David Allen” is an upcoming thriller directed and produced by Justin Gullett and co-written by Matthew A. Sprosty and Justin Gullett. The film follows an ordinary man pushed into killing, chronicling the story of his last victim, the woman he tries not to fall in love with and the realization that it’s never too late for redemption. Produced by Justin Gullett, Paul Becker, Tony Adler, Alec Griffen Roth, and Lauren Gullett. Starring Chris Mason, Spencer Locke, Zach Tinker, Denzel Whitaker and Neal McDonough as “The Talker.” Now filming in Memphis, Tennessee.
